MTN Nigeria’s Unprecedented 2024 Telco Reign: A Deeper Dive into Market Dominance

In 2024, MTN Nigeria solidified its position as the undisputed leader in the Nigerian telecommunications sector. Propelled by remarkable subscriber growth, unparalleled voice and data traffic, and impressive financial performance, the company significantly extended its advantage across virtually every key metric tracked by the Nigerian Communications Commission (NCC). These robust figures not only underscore MTN’s formidable operational capabilities but also reveal a rapidly widening chasm between its market standing and that of its closest competitors, setting a clear benchmark for success in the dynamic African tech landscape.

Over 84.6 Million Active Subscribers: A Market Half-Share

Perhaps the most telling number defining MTN’s dominance in 2024 is its colossal active voice subscriber base. The year concluded with MTN Nigeria serving an impressive 84,607,831 active voice subscribers. This staggering figure translates to a commanding 51.39% share of Nigeria’s entire mobile GSM market, meaning more than one out of every two mobile users in the country was connected to MTN’s network by December 2024. This substantial lead far outstrips its closest rival, Airtel, which recorded 56.6 million subscribers, capturing 34.39% market share. Trailing further behind were Globacom with 20.1 million subscribers and 9mobile with 3.3 million subscribers. MTN’s exceptional subscriber growth is a testament to its sustained efforts in aggressive network expansion, strategic customer incentives, and enhanced rural coverage, ensuring widespread accessibility and reliability across the diverse Nigerian terrain.
